Originally Posted by cresta57 (Post 10373459)
Yes, that's exactly what I'm saying. I'm surprised so many of these elite U.K drivers, the ones that think the Aussies are so piss poor, are ignorant of such a basic road rule.

From Your Keys to Driving In Queensland:

When you turn at an
intersection, you must
give way to pedestrians
crossing the road you are
entering.


So even if you have a green light you must give way to any pedestrians crossing the road. The lights are often sequenced so that the pedestrian crossing light is green at the same time the motorist gets the green light.
